All offences · Oct 2024 - Sep 2025Festival Avenue area has the 6th highest crime rate of 23 local areas in Chapel St Leonards , and the 69th highest crime rate of 488 local areas in East Lindsey .
Neighbouring streets tend to have noticeably higher crime levels than this postcode. Crime here is lower than the average for the surrounding output areas.
The overall crime rate in the area around Festival Avenue (PE25 1QF) in the last 12 months was 156.4 per 1,000 residents and was 40.6% higher than the Chapel St Leonards average (111.2 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Violence and sexual offences with 39 offences recorded. The least common crime was Drugs with 1 case , up 100.0% compared to 2024. The fastest-growing crime category was Other theft ( 200.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Public order ( -60.0% YoY).
Violent crimes totalled 41 (≈ 84.4 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were falling ( -8.9%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has flat ( -1.6% comparing early vs recent averages) .
In the area around Festival Avenue (PE25 1QF), the main crime hotspot is near Queensway. Police recorded 57 crimes here, including 37 violent or public-order offences. All these locations are within roughly 0.3 miles.
